视觉症状与光盘德鲁森现象型在一组患者中的相关性

概括
视盘干燥 (ODD) 患者报告类似的视觉症状,无论干燥的位置. 然而,表面的ODD与较大的视觉功能下降相关,尽管患者可能不会感知到这些变化.

背景情况:
- 视盘干燥 (ODD) 是一种缓慢进展的视神经病变,症状不清楚.
- 了解ODD,视觉功能和患者报告的症状之间的关系对于管理这种情况至关重要.
研究的目的:
- 研究ODD患者视觉症状,视神经头部解剖学和视觉功能之间的相关性.
- 为了比较表面与深层ODD患者之间的视觉功能和症状.
主要方法:
- 包括118名经过CT验证的ODD患者.
- 参与者填写了视觉功能问卷 (VFQ-25+),OCT扫描和自动周边测量.
- 分析了数据,比较表面与深层ODD和单个眼睛.
主要成果:
- 表面和深层ODD组之间报告的症状 (例如,短暂的视力障碍,眼睛盲) 或VFQ-25+分数没有显著差异.
- 表面ODD的眼睛显示出明显减少的黄斑体积和视网膜神经纤维层厚度.
- 表面的ODD眼睛与深层ODD眼睛相比,周边平均偏差和ODD大小之间的相关性更强.
结论:
- 表面的ODD与更明显的视觉功能下降有关,但症状报告在ODD位置之间是一致的.
- 类似的VFQ-25+得分表明,患者可能无法轻易感知与ODD相关的解剖和功能变化.
